@Boxen: the thing about Reaganomics - and i am focusing specifically on his tax cuts because that is what people tend to think of when he is brought up - is that there is a trade off between tax rates and government revenues. to use an extreme example - a tax rate of 100% or 0% will both result in no tax revenue, either because people don't keep anything they earn and have no motivation to work, or because no matter how much they earn, none of it is going to the government.

i mention this because its important to note that this isn't always a bad idea - jfk understood this when he lowered the top tax rate from 90% to 70%. but that number is about 39% now. economics isn't something where you can do the same policies over and over, you have to have some understanding of what is going and what will work in that situation. that is something a lot of people unfortunately don't get
